Output e95cb9133c01e45dec02c65729f5b8601e002879905d4e33f9a5235b0a5259c7:0

value
434535022
script pubkey
OP_0 OP_PUSHBYTES_20 8a91f1c47eefc1fb58ae6744a866d242d4246af8
address
bc1q32glr3r7alqlkk9wvaz2sekjgt2zg6hc6lhhfl
transaction
e95cb9133c01e45dec02c65729f5b8601e002879905d4e33f9a5235b0a5259c7
confirmations
313924
spent
true